The Liga MX match between Pumas UNAM and Mazatlán FC on April 12, 2024, has unexpectedly captured the attention of U.S. audiences, trending on Google Trends today. The game, played at Estadio Olímpico Universitario in Mexico City, ended in a dramatic 2-2 draw, but it’s the surrounding controversy that has fueled its popularity north of the border.

During the match, a disputed penalty decision in the 78th minute led to heated protests from Pumas players and fans. Social media erupted with debates over the referee’s call, with many U.S.-based soccer enthusiasts weighing in. The controversy has resonated particularly with American fans who follow Liga MX closely, as the league has a growing fanbase in the United States.

Adding to the buzz, U.S. national team prospect Diego Luna, who plays for Mazatlán, scored a crucial equalizer in stoppage time. His performance has drawn praise from American soccer analysts and fans, further amplifying interest in the match. Luna’s rising profile in Mexican soccer has made him a player to watch for U.S. supporters.

The match also highlighted the increasing crossover appeal of Liga MX in the U.S., where it is broadcast on platforms like Univision and TUDN. With a significant Mexican-American population and a growing interest in soccer, such controversies and standout performances often spark widespread discussion.
